The death of Mozart’s mother cast its shadow over his Violin Sonata in E minor, written far from home in Paris in 1778. Hana Chang, a winner of the 2023 Young Classical Artists Trust and Concert Artists Guild International Auditions held at Wigmore Hall, is joined by Arthur Hinnewinkel, presently training at Belgium’s Queen Elisabeth Music Chapel. They move from Mozart to the lively charms of Sibelius’s Five Pieces and Grieg’s Second Violin Sonata, a radiant product of the composer’s honeymoon.
